Im thinking that i may start to make some more of these exhaust systems. I made one for sarah's coupe, but its not fully installed yet. But i wanna see if any one else. Pretty much what im planning on making is half exhausts for celicas. I can make them in sizes ranging from 2"-2.5" steel. They are only a half exhaust meaning that they will only replace the over axel exhaust section and a section of the exhaust system where it aims to the right side of the rear.

I dont have any pictures of it right now, but heres an idea of what you get instead. The blue section is for the piping i make. Silver marks are where the welds are.

crushed..and i donno how much shipping will be. As for hangers, im mostly offering this as a service, so i would be making the hangers for the cilents car. Also it depends on what style of muffler, shape, dementions, etc. I could cut the piping up and weld them all up so that you can just weld it up to your OEM exhaust and ship it but your still gonna have to get a shop to weld the muffler inplace and make up your hangers.

for avererage price of gettin a muffler welded on is usually $115 for them to make the piping to get over the controll arms, plus the muffler welded on and hangers bent up. My system will probably cost you no more then $40 to get welded up if i dont do it.
